AVB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2021 in Review

552 of the 5,745 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in AvalonBay Communities (AVB) for Q2 2021, worth a combined $26.9B — up 16% from $23.2B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 68 funds closed out of AVB and 56 opened new positions — a net loss of 12 holders — while 176 trimmed existing stakes and 207 added.

The largest buyer was T. Rowe Price Associates, adding an estimated $459M. The largest seller was Capital International Investors, cutting an estimated $267M.
